Why “Not Knowing Her Taste” Is the Most Common Gifting Problem

Jewellery taste is shaped by:

  • Lifestyle

  • Comfort preferences

  • Work environment

  • Daily habits

That’s why guessing based on trends often fails.

Instead of trying to “match her style,” the smarter approach is choosing jewellery that adapts to many styles.


The Safe Gifting Formula: Neutral + Everyday + Wearable

When you’re unsure, your goal is not to impress — it’s to fit in naturally.

Safe jewellery gifts usually have three qualities:

1. Neutral Design

Clean shapes, minimal detailing, and balanced proportions work across age groups and outfits.

2. Everyday Wearability

Jewellery that can be worn daily feels more thoughtful than jewellery meant for rare occasions.

3. Comfort & Durability

Hypoallergenic and waterproof jewellery removes effort from wearing — which increases how often it’s used.


Jewellery Types That Work When You’re Unsure

If you don’t know her taste, stick to these categories:

  • Minimal necklaces

  • Pendant chains with simple shapes

  • Small hoop earrings

  • Lightweight everyday jewellery

These pieces don’t dominate an outfit and are easy to accept.


What to Avoid When You’re Unsure

Avoid:

  • Statement jewellery

  • Heavy stones

  • Strong symbolism (hearts, infinity, etc.)

  • Trend-driven designs

These depend heavily on personal preference and increase risk.
